Transaction 70d21190da6293162a47567204957eb4797e74a7701780f96498e4c70db5c745
1 Input
2 Outputs
- 70d21190da6293162a47567204957eb4797e74a7701780f96498e4c70db5c745:0
- 70d21190da6293162a47567204957eb4797e74a7701780f96498e4c70db5c745:1
value 1194800
address 1Laf4czEA3mdcE9BzFGtF8MYdW9JT5tADf
value 1790600
address 19xDKHSddV9bLNuaK1L7iSovW5VxqXuYLQ